SWIFT ACTIONS BY BANGLADESH ON SUNDARBANS OIL SPILL An oil-tanker sank in the Shela River route in the Sundarbans spilling 350,000 litres of furnace oil. This will cause serious environmental problems over a 50 km area of the world’s largest mangrove forests which serve as habitat of wildlife icons like the Bengal Tiger. The Ministry of Environment and Forests of Bangladesh immediately closed the route temporarily and started oil spill clearing. The agency is also recommending permanent closure in the future.
